WASHINGTON – The Department of Homeland Security (DHS) today announced a major new hiring initiative to transform customer experience (CX) and improve service delivery. DHS has launched a Department-wide focus on CX under President Biden's Executive Order 14058 "Transforming Federal Customer Experience and Service Delivery to Rebuild Trust in Government." The goal is to hire hundreds of mission-driven technologists with product management and customer experience expertise through the largest hiring initiative in any federal agency.
